BUCKINGHAM PALACE

15 June: The Duke of York today opened the new Golf Clubhouse, Turnberry Hotel, Ayrshire, and was received by Her Majesty's Lord-Lieutenant for Ayrshire and Arran (Major Richard Henderson).

Captain Neil Blair RN was in attendance.

15 June: The Princess Royal, Patron, the Adult Literacy and Basic Skills Unit, this morning attended the Annual Conference, New Connaught Rooms, Great Queen Street, London WC2.

Mrs William Nunneley was in attendance.

YORK HOUSE

15 June: The Duke of Kent, Trustee, the Science Museum, this morning attended a Trustees' Meeting at the Science Museum Wroughton, Red Barn Gate, Wroughton, Swindon, Wiltshire.

Captain the Honourable Tom Coke was in attendance.

The Duke of Kent, Grand Master, the United Grand Lodge of England, was represented by Mr IL Mackeson- Sandbach at the Memorial Service for the Right Honourable the Lord Kenyon which was held at St Chad's Parish Church, Hanmer, Clwyd, this afternoon.

THATCHED HOUSE LODGE

15 June: Princess Alexandra, Vice-President of the British Red Cross Society, this evening attended a Reception and Dinner given by the Edinburgh Branch at the Palace of Holyroodhouse, Edinburgh, and was received by Her Majesty's Lord-Lieutenant for the City of Edinburgh (Mr Norman Irons, the Right Hon the Lord Provost).

The Lady Mumford was in attendance.

ROYAL ENGAGEMENTS

The Duke of York attends the Royal Naval Association Reception at St James's Palace. Prince Edward, President, the Lord's Taverners, attends the Eve of Lord's Test Dinner at the London Hilton, London W1. The Princess Royal, President, Save the Children Fund, attends a Branches Advisory Committee Meeting and Luncheon, Mary Datchelor House, Camberwell, London SE5; and as Patron, Victim Support, attends the seventh meeting of the Victim Support Advisory Board, Church House, London SW1. Princess Margaret, President of the Royal Ballet, attends the opening Gala Performance of Swan Lake in Paris. Princess Alexandra attends a Reception at the Royal College of Physicians, Regent's Park, London NW1. The Duke and The Duchess of Kent, as Patrons, attend the Twentieth Century American Ball, at the Royal Academy of Arts, London W1.

Changing of the Guard

The Household Cavalry Mounted Regiment mounts the Queen's Life Guard at Horse Guards, 11am; 2nd Battalion Coldstream Guards mounts the Queen's Guard, at Buckingham Palace, 11.30am, band provided by the Scots Guards.
